Sentence info.
"๋ฒ์ญ๊ธฐ" means "translator" (literally "translation machine") and "์ข" is a softener often implying "a little" or "please" in a casual tone. The verb "์ฐ๋ค" ("to use") is conjugated into "์ธ๊ฒ์" using the future/promise ending โ-ใน๊ฒ์,โ which expresses the speaker's intention based on the current situation or the listenerโs needs. Together, "๋ฒ์ญ๊ธฐ ์ข ์ธ๊ฒ์" means "Let me use the translator" with a polite, somewhat informal nuance.
Tip: Remember that the โ-ใน๊ฒ์โ ending is used when you decide to take an action after considering the contextโlike offering a solution or making a promise. Also, note that "์ข" can convey a polite request or soften the statement.
